Abstract :
The paper presents a distributed power consumption measurement system using ZigBee based wireless point of load power meters. The software architecture of the system is based the D-Bus inter-process communication solution. It is shown in the paper that our D-Bus based solution is better from the point of view of reliability and programming language support than the widely used JAVA based OSGi framework. The system consists data analyses components also. Our example component applies hybrid model based detection algorithms to identify the operating state of power consuming devices We also introduce our initial results from the operation of the system, for example wireless communication problems and the consequences of them are presented. The primary application area of the developed solution is activity detection in ambient assisted living solutions and energy aware IT system management.
